Euclid's Algorithm (http://www.cs.berkeley.edu/~vazirani/s99cs170/notes/lec3.pdf). the mod function (or %, as used here) is equal to the remainder of x/y. In this first case, 375 mod 275 = the remainder of 375/275, 375/275 is 1 r100 thus 375%275=100. gcd(375,275) => gcd(275,375%275) = gcd(275,100) =>gcd(100,275%100) = gcd(100,75) => gcd(75,100%75) = gcd(75,25) => gcd(25,75%25) = gcd(25,0) ===> gcd is 25.

If the rate of acceleration is constant, the average speed over the two feet is 187.5 mph (half of 375 mph). 187.5 mi/h x 5280 ft/mi ÷ 3600 sec/h = 275 ft/sec At that speed, the time it takes to go 2 ft. is (1 sec)/(275 ft) x 2 ft or about 7.27 ms (milliseconds).
